• Step motor nima va u qanday ishlaydi
  • Step motor nima va u qanday ishlaydi?




    Download 12,35 Mb.
    bet1/13
    Sana09.02.2024
    Hajmi12,35 Mb.
    #153839
      1   2   3   4   5   6   7   8   9   ...   13
    Bog'liq
    stepper word


    Ushbu qo'llanmada biz Arduino yordamida step motorlarini boshqarish haqida bilishimiz kerak bo'lgan hamma narsani bilib olamiz. Biz NEMA17 step motorini A4988, DRV8825 va TMC2208 step drayveri bilan birgalikda qanday boshqarishni ko'rib chiqamiz.
    Step motorlar va drayverlarning bu kombinatsiyasi 3D printerlar, CNC mashinalari, robototexnika, avtomatlashtirish mashinalari va boshqalar kabi pozitsiyani boshqarish zarur bo'lgan son-sanoqsiz ilovalarda qo'llaniladi.
    Men buni o'zimning ko'plab Arduino loyihalarimda ishlatganman, masalan:
    Men ular qanday ishlashini, step motorlarini Arduino bilan qanday ulashni, drayverlarning joriy chegarasini qanday belgilashni va ularni Arduino kutubxonasi bilan yoki kutubxonasiz qanday dasturlashni batafsil tushuntiraman. Bundan tashqari, men sizga Arduino loyihasining har qanday turi uchun Arduino CNC qalqoni yordamida bir nechta step motorlarini qanday qilib osongina boshqarishimiz mumkinligini ko'rsataman. Shunday qilib, biz ushbu qo'llanmada juda ko'p narsalarni o'z ichiga olamiz. Siz quyidagi videoni tomosha qilishingiz yoki yozma qo'llanmani o'qishingiz mumkin, unda barcha misol kodlari va ulanish sxemalari mavjud.
    Step motor nima va u qanday ishlaydi?
    Men qadam motori nima ekanligini va u qanday ishlashini qisqacha tushuntirishdan boshlayman, chunki bu bizga ushbu qo'llanmada qolgan hamma narsani yaxshiroq tushunishga yordam beradi. 



    Bosqichli vosita cho'tkasi bo'lmagan shahar dvigatelining noyob turi bo'lib, uning holatini hech qanday fikr-mulohazasiz ham aniq boshqarish mumkin.
    Step motorning ishlash printsipi magnit maydonlarga asoslangan. U ikkita asosiy komponentdan, stator va rotordan iborat. Rotor odatda doimiy magnit bo'lib, u stator ustidagi bir nechta bobinlar bilan o'ralgan.

    Biz energiya berganimizda yoki oqimning bobinlar orqali o'tishiga yo'l qo'yganimizda, statorda rotorni tortadigan yoki qaytaradigan maxsus magnit maydonlar hosil bo'ladi. Bobinlarni bosqichma-bosqich, birin-ketin ma'lum bir tartibda faollashtirish orqali biz rotorning uzluksiz harakatiga erishishimiz mumkin, ammo biz uni istalgan holatda to'xtatishimiz mumkin.

    Shunday qilib, shuning uchun bu motorlar step motorlar deb ataladi, ular diskret qadamlar bilan harakatlanadi.
    Rotordagi magnit qutblar sonini ko'paytirish orqali biz mumkin bo'lgan to'xtash joylari sonini ko'paytirishimiz mumkin, shu bilan dvigatelning o'lchamlari yoki aniqligini oshiramiz. Shuni esda tutingki, bu oddiy tushuntirish va siz mening Stepper Motors qanday ishlash bo'yicha o'quv qo'llanmamda batafsil ma'lumot olishingiz mumkin. 
    Oddiy step motor, masalan, NEMA17, rotorda 50 ta to'xtash nuqtasi yoki qadamiga ega. Boshqa tomondan, statorda to'rt xil magnit maydon yo'nalishi yoki pozitsiyasini ta'minlaydigan ikki fazada tashkil etilgan bir nechta sariq bo'lishi mumkin.

    Shunday qilib, rotorning 50 qadami 4 xil magnit maydon yo'nalishiga ko'paytirilib, to'liq aylanishni yakunlash uchun jami 200 qadamni tashkil qiladi. Yoki 360 gradusni 200 qadamga bo‘ladigan bo‘lsak, bu har qadamda 1,8 daraja o‘lchamga ega bo‘ladi.


    Men stator bobinlari ikki bosqichda tashkil etilganligini aytib o'tdim va agar biz step motorining simlari sonini ko'rib chiqsak, buni ham ko'rishimiz mumkin. Har bir faza uchun ikkitadan 4 ta to'rtta sim mavjud. To'rt xil magnit maydon yo'nalishi mumkin, chunki biz oqimning har ikki yo'nalishda ham fazalardan o'tishiga imkon beramiz.
    5, 6 yoki hatto 8 simli step motorlar ham mavjud, ammo ular hali ham ikki fazada ishlaydi yoki biz ularni faqat to'rtta terminal bilan boshqaramiz.

    Ular bilan bog'liq narsa shundaki, ular ushbu simlarni to'rtta boshqaruv terminaliga qanday ulashimizga qarab, ko'proq moment yoki ko'proq tezlik kabi turli xil ishlash xususiyatlarini ta'minlashi mumkin.
    Shunga qaramay, ushbu qisqacha tushuntirish bilan endi biz qadam motorini haydash uchun unga quvvatni ulab bo'lmasligimizni tushunamiz, chunki hech narsa bo'lmaydi. Buning o'rniga, biz ikkala motor fazasini ikkala yo'nalishda ham quvvatlantirishimiz va ularga o'z vaqtida, ma'lum tartibda, impulslarni faollashtirishimiz yoki yuborishimiz kerak. Shuning uchun bizga step motorlarini boshqarish uchun haydovchilar kerak. 
    Step motorlarning ko'p turlari va o'lchamlariga mos keladigan ko'plab turdagi va o'lchamdagi drayverlar mavjud. Biroq, ularning barchasining asosiy ishlash printsipi shundaki, ular ikkita H-ko'prikka ega bo'lib, ular motor fazalarini har ikki yo'nalishda ham quvvatlantirishga imkon beradi.

    Albatta, ular mikro qadam, oqim cheklash va boshqalar kabi ko'plab boshqa funktsiyalarga ega, bu bizga step motorlarini osongina boshqarish imkonini beradi, bu ularning maqsadi.

    Download 12,35 Mb.
      1   2   3   4   5   6   7   8   9   ...   13




    Download 12,35 Mb.

    Bosh sahifa
    Aloqalar

        Bosh sahifa



    Step motor nima va u qanday ishlaydi?

    Download 12,35 Mb.